Although Kents Bank Station doesn’t have a ticket office, the availability of ticket machines makes pur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ets straightforward. These machines are equipped to assist those with accessibility needs, and there’s even an induction loop to aid the hearing-impaired. While staff help isn’t readily available on-site, assistance can be secured through a helpline or directly from conductors upon train arrival.
For those needing a smooth and accessible experience, the station offers step-free access on parts of the platform. However, it's crucial to be cautious when using the crossing. There are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ms, but there is seating available. Passengers requiring additional assistance can plan ahead using the National Rail Passenger Assist service, ensuring a stress-free travel experience.

Newport (Essex) station is equipped with facilities to cater to both regular commuters and occasional travelers. The ticket office is open from 06:00 to 09:10 on weekdays, with convenient 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ets at any time. The station has enabled smart card services as well, including issuance and verification, to expedite your commuting process.
For those in need of assistance, customer information is readily available at the ticket office during operating hours. The station offers step-free access to platforms, although wheelchair access across platforms involves a footbridge. While facilities like an induction loop and accessible ticket machines support inclusivity, there are currently no accessible taxis or specialized mobility set down points provided.
Beyond rail services, Newport (Essex) station has enabled connections with other transport modes. There is a designated rail replacement service stop, though accessibility considerations are noted. Taxis can be booked by calling 01799 661266, and you can find more details at www.audleyendtaxis.com. Local bus services also offer convenient options for your onward journey.
While the station doesn’t host refreshment services, shops, or currency exchanges, it offers other traveler-friendly features such as public WiFi, which you can find more about through this WiFi locator.
